Starting in 2024, West Virginia will have four more new Big 12 Conference affiliates. The Big 12 added Arizona, Arizona State and Utah late Friday night to join with Colorado leaving the Pac-12.

Proximity has been thrown out of the window during this conference realignment stage and WVU geographically isn’t familiar with any of these Pac-12 schools. So here are West Virginia’s head-to-head records in football and men’s basketball against Arizona, Arizona State, Colorado and Utah.

Football:

0-0 vs. Arizona 

1-1 vs. Arizona State

1-1 vs. Colorado

0-2 vs. Utah

Men’s Basketball:

2-3 vs. Arizona 

0-0 vs. Arizona State

0-0 vs. Colorado

0-6 vs. Utah

Friday was a chaotic day for college athletics. It all started late Thursday night during the Arizona Board of Regents meeting where Arizona and Arizona State discussed departing the Pac-12. Big 12 executives accepted Arizona to join the conference. When this was all happening, Arizona State and Utah were hesitant, waiting on see what Oregon and Washington would do.

On Friday afternoon it was reported that Oregon and Washington would head to the Big Ten, starting in 2024. This has been a terrible summer for the Pac-12 as they’ve lost another pair to a different Power-5.

The Big 12 Conference starting in the 2024-25 season will consist of Arizona, Arizona State, Baylor, BYU, Central Florida, Cincinnati, Colorado, Iowa State, Houston, Kansas, Kansas State, Oklahoma State, TCU, Texas Tech, Utah and West Virginia.
